It is with a very sad heart that I inform you that Louise Thorburn passed away on June 17th, 2020.  Louise was a very active member of the Coquitlam Sunrise club and she will be missed by all that knew her.
Louise was the lady that 'coined the phrase':  'Rotary is where my friends are'.  On a personal note, I followed Louise as President of the Sunrise Club and she was a fantastic mentor.

Eagle Ridge Manor Music program
 
 
Currently anyone can view all the videos on the Health Arts Society YouTube channel and  their website:  https://www.healtharts.org/british-columbia
 
A new video is posted each Wednesday, and one will be uploaded later this morning.
 
Here is a recent comment from the contact at Eagle Ridge.  Her reference to Azrieli Foundation is because I mentioned to the homes that the Foundation made a contribution to the video series:
These videos do not come from the funding the club and Paul provided, these are in lieu of the live performances which are on hold.  Our funded performances will continue once we get a handle on Covid-19.
